IN RE MORROW

No. 74-2267 Summary Calendar.

502 F.2d 520 (1974)

In the Matter of T. C. MORROW, Bankrupt. PLANTERS' TRUST AND SAVINGS BANK OF OPELOUSAS, LOUISIANA, Appellant-Cross Appellee, v. T. C. MORROW, Appellee-Cross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it.

Rehearing Denied October 30,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Ray Carlton Muirhead, Houston, Tex., for appellant-cross appellee.

Jarrel D. McDaniel, Ben H. Sheppard, Jr., Houston, Tex., for appellee-cross appellant.

Before BROWN, Chief Judge, and THORNBERRY and AINSWORTH, Circuit Judges.


AINSWORTH, Circuit Judge:

This case requires us to interpret and apply several of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ure pertaining to notice of orders of judgment and time within which to take an appeal. We conclude from reading these provisions — Rules 77(d), 60(b), 6(b), and Appellate Rule 4(a) — that the present appeal was not timely filed and therefore must be dismissed.
